Dhaka, July 2 -- Bangladesh's exports to the global market reached an impressive $48 billion in the fiscal year 2024-25, registering a robust growth of 8.58 percent compared to the previous fiscal year.
In the corresponding period of FY2023-24, the country's export earnings stood at $44 billion.
The data, released by the Export Promotion Bureau (EPB) on Wednesday, paints a generally positive picture of the nation's export performance over the last fiscal year, even as it highlights a notable dip in June's earnings.
